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— HP Victus 15L outperforms the more expensive Empowered on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ck!
Advantages of HP Victus 15L Gaming Desktop PC
- Performs up to 25% better in Battlefield IV than Empowered - 197 vs 157 FPS
- Up to 22% cheaper than Empowered - $932.85 vs $1199.99
- Up to 38% better value when playing Battlefield IV than Empowered - $4.74 vs $7.64 per FPS
